Another option is "Crimson Editor" which has now become "Emerald Editor" You can specify your own syntax highliting as well. I used it when I was programming in a proprietry language and wanted something better than notepad. I created my own syntax highlighting files and its still in use by me today. It comes with synrax files already for Basic, but somebody here will need to edit them to be MM specific. Oh, and it's free.......
